Anticipation

I love the way the atmosphere builds the closer you get to the ground before a football match, and it's heightened at an evening kick-off. Today was wild, wet and windy so the lights of Easter Road were all the more enticing when I turned the last corner of the tenement-lined streets leading to the ground.

The game was exactly as a full-blooded cup tie between the two local teams should be, and the right team won with a single goal scored after only four minutes. The extra shows the Hibs players acknowledging the supporters in the East Stand while the crowd sang "Sunshine on Leith".
